
This vibrant, rainbow-infused cheesecake cookie recipe brings magical unicorn-inspired treats to your kitchen. The colorful cookie dough envelops a sweet cream cheese filling, creating a delightful surprise with every bite. Perfect for birthday parties, special celebrations, or whenever you need to add some whimsy to your day.
I created these cookies for my niece's unicorn-themed birthday party last year, and they've become our most requested treat since. Even my husband, who typically avoids sweets, can't resist grabbing one (or three) whenever I make a batch.
Ingredients
- Unsalted butter: Provides the rich base for our cookie dough. Make sure it's properly softened for easy creaming
- Granulated sugar: Gives our cookies the perfect sweetness and helps create that ideal texture
- Large egg: Binds our ingredients together and adds richness. Room temperature works best
- Vanilla extract: Enhances all the flavors without overpowering. Use pure rather than imitation for best results
- All-purpose flour: Forms the structure of our cookies. Measure by spooning into cups then leveling for accuracy
- Baking powder: Gives just enough lift without making them cakey
- Salt: Balances the sweetness and enhances flavor. Even sweet recipes need this important ingredient
- Food coloring: Transforms ordinary dough into unicorn magic. Gel colors provide vibrant hues without thinning the dough
- Cream cheese: Creates that tangy cheesecake filling. Full fat works best for the creamiest result
- Powdered sugar: Sweetens our filling without graininess. Sift first if you notice any lumps
- Rainbow sprinkles: Add that final magical touch. Choose jimmies rather than nonpareils for best baking results
How To Make Unicorn Poop Cheesecake Cookies
- Prepare the workspace:
- Preheat your oven to 350°F and line baking sheets with parchment paper. This temperature creates the perfect balance of set edges and soft centers. Parchment prevents sticking and makes cleanup easier.
- Create the cookie base:
- In a large bowl, cream the softened butter and granulated sugar for at least 3 minutes until truly light and fluffy. This incorporates air for better texture. Add the egg and vanilla, beating until fully incorporated and the mixture looks smooth and silky.
- Add dry ingredients:
- Whisk flour, baking powder, and salt in a separate bowl to ensure even distribution of leavening. Gradually add this mixture to your wet ingredients, mixing gently just until combined. Overmixing develops gluten, making cookies tough.
- Create rainbow dough:
- Divide the dough into 4 to 6 portions depending on how many colors you want. Add different food coloring to each portion, starting with just a few drops and increasing until you achieve vibrant unicorn-worthy hues. Work the color through thoroughly to avoid streaking.
- Prepare the filling:
- Beat the softened cream cheese and powdered sugar until completely smooth with no lumps. This filling should be thick enough to hold its shape but soft enough to work with. If too soft, refrigerate briefly.
- Assemble the cookies:
- Take small portions of each colored dough and roll into a ball about 1 tablespoon in size. Flatten slightly, add a teaspoon of cream cheese filling to the center, then carefully fold and seal the dough around it. Ensure no filling is exposed to prevent leaking during baking.
- Bake to perfection:
- Place the filled cookies on prepared baking sheets with about 2 inches between them. Bake for exactly 10 to 12 minutes until the edges are just set but the centers still look slightly soft. They will continue cooking from residual heat after removal.
- Cool and decorate:
- Allow cookies to rest on baking sheets for 3 minutes before transferring to wire racks. Once completely cool, add additional sprinkles by pressing them gently into the tops or brush with a little simple syrup first to help them stick.

The magical moment when someone bites into these cookies never fails to bring smiles. My favorite part is watching people discover the creamy cheesecake center hiding inside the colorful exterior. The contrast between the slightly crisp cookie and the smooth filling creates a textural masterpiece that keeps everyone coming back for more.
Storage Tips
These unicorn treats stay fresh in an airtight container at room temperature for up to 3 days. For longer storage, refrigerate for up to a week, though the texture becomes slightly firmer when chilled. Let them come to room temperature before serving for the best eating experience. For make-ahead options, you can freeze the unbaked cookie dough balls with filling for up to 3 months. Just add 1 to 2 minutes to the baking time when cooking from frozen.

Troubleshooting
If your filling leaks during baking, your dough likely had thin spots or wasn't properly sealed. Make sure to completely encase the filling and gently press the seams together. If your colors seem dull after baking, remember that food coloring fades somewhat during the baking process. Start with more vibrant colors than you think you need. For spreading issues, try chilling the formed cookies for 15 minutes before baking to help them hold their shape in the oven.
Serving Suggestions
Serve these unicorn cookies as the star attraction at birthday parties or magical-themed events. They pair wonderfully with vanilla ice cream for an extra special dessert. For holiday variations, adjust the colors to match seasonal themes—red and green for Christmas, pastels for Easter, or school colors for graduation celebrations. Add a dusting of edible glitter just before serving for an extra magical touch that will delight both children and adults alike.
Recipe FAQs
- → Can I use gel food coloring instead of liquid?
Yes, gel food coloring works perfectly and often provides more vibrant colors with less liquid compared to standard food coloring.
- → How do I prevent the cream cheese filling from leaking out?
Be sure to fully seal the dough around the cream cheese filling, pinching any seams tightly before baking to avoid leaks.
- → Can I make these cookies ahead of time?
Yes, you can prepare the dough in advance and refrigerate it for up to 2 days before baking. You can also freeze the shaped cookies and bake them as needed.
- → What’s the best way to store these cookies?
Store the baked and cooled cookies in an airtight container in the refrigerator for up to 5 days. Bring them to room temperature before serving for the best flavor.
- → Can I substitute the cream cheese filling with another filling?
Absolutely! While cream cheese filling is delicious, you can also try other fillings like chocolate spread, fruit preserves, or even peanut butter for a fun twist.